The Barbadian Connection
Today were gonna talk about how the Caribbean and Barbadian people have influenced the Carolinas, especially Charleston. As the Lords Proprietors sent out the Barbados Proclamation, inviting those interested in leaving the island to undertake an expedition back to Charles Town. The Carolinas essentially became the "Colony of a Colony" a Colony of Barbados. The early Barbadian government was promulgated through the Anglican Church, the Epsicopal Church in the Carolinas. In the early history of Barbados it was illegal to educate the enslaved as it was the Carolinas. Religious groups such as the Society of Quakers, the Society fro the Propagation of the Gospel, and the Moravian Church were some of the early groups to violate those laws. To communicate enslaved Africans who were captured from different parts of West Africa and spoke different languages came up with a language that mixed West African and English dialects known as Bajan in Barbados and Gullah in the Carolinas. Mazyckborough and Mazyck Lands
Joseph Purcell laid out Mazyckborough for Alexander Mazyck in 1786. it was bounded by Chapel, Elizabeth and Calhoun streets and the Cooper River. Beginning in 1766 Christopher Gadsen and the Mechanicks party who called themselves the 'Sons of Liberty' met under the live oak tree many times to oppose the policies of Great Britain toward the colonies. The British cut down the oak tree to prevent it becoming a Patriot Shrine. Mazyck Lands this area bounded generally by the present day streets of Broad, Legare, Queen, Archdale, Beaufain and Smith, was granted to James Moore in 1698 and conveyed by the trustees of his will to Isaac Mazyck in 1712. In 1742 the Mazyck Lands were partitioned amoung the heirs of Isaac Mazyck and lots were surveyed and offered for sale.
